The mutation of the type in which a part or the complete gene is removed from the genome is called

(A) Deletion

(B) Inversion

(C) Duplication

(D) Translocation

The mutation of the type in which a part or the complete gene is removed from the genome is called Deletion.

So, The correct option is (A).
